We determine the second fundamental form of a variation of Hodge Structure of a smooth projective hypersurface using the classical identification of the Hodge structure and the action of the infinitesimal variation of Hodge structure with pieces of the Jacobian Ideal of the hypersurface. This simple algebraic description also implies that, in this case, the variation of Hodge structure satisfies a new set of second order partial differential equations.Comments are welcome!
